Hr Clerk Interview Questions and Answers

Use this list of Hr Clerk interview questions and answers to gain better insight into your candidates, and make better hiring decisions.

Hr Clerk overview

When interviewing for an HR Clerk position, it's important to assess the candidate's organizational skills, attention to detail, and ability to handle sensitive information. Look for someone who is personable, efficient, and has a good understanding of HR processes.

Sample Interview Questions

  • What excites you the most about working in HR?

    Purpose: To gauge the candidate's passion and enthusiasm for the HR field.

    Sample answer

    I love helping people and ensuring that the workplace runs smoothly. HR is all about making sure everyone is happy and productive!

  • How do you stay organized when handling multiple tasks? ️

    Purpose: To understand the candidate's organizational skills and ability to multitask.

    Sample answer

    I use a combination of digital tools and old-fashioned to-do lists. Prioritizing tasks and setting reminders helps me stay on top of everything.

  • How do you handle confidential information?

    Purpose: To assess the candidate's ability to manage sensitive information responsibly.

    Sample answer

    Confidentiality is key in HR. I always ensure that sensitive information is stored securely and only shared with authorized personnel.

  • Can you describe a time when you had to deal with a difficult employee situation?

    Purpose: To evaluate the candidate's conflict resolution skills.

    Sample answer

    I once had to mediate a conflict between two employees. I listened to both sides, remained neutral, and helped them find a compromise.

  • How do you ensure accuracy in your work?

    Purpose: To determine the candidate's attention to detail.

    Sample answer

    I double-check my work and use checklists to ensure nothing is missed. Accuracy is crucial in HR, so I take it very seriously.

  • How do you keep up with changes in HR laws and regulations?

    Purpose: To see if the candidate stays informed about HR-related legal requirements.

    Sample answer

    I subscribe to HR newsletters, attend webinars, and participate in professional HR groups to stay updated on the latest changes.

  • How do you prioritize your daily tasks?

    Purpose: To understand the candidate's time management skills.

    Sample answer

    I start by listing all my tasks and then prioritize them based on urgency and importance. This helps me stay focused and efficient.

  • How do you handle employee inquiries and requests?

    Purpose: To assess the candidate's communication and customer service skills.

    Sample answer

    I always listen carefully to the employee's needs and respond promptly. Clear communication and empathy are key to resolving their issues.

  • How do you handle a high volume of paperwork? ️

    Purpose: To evaluate the candidate's ability to manage administrative tasks.

    Sample answer

    I stay organized by using filing systems and digital tools to manage paperwork efficiently. Breaking tasks into smaller steps also helps.

  • What strategies do you use to ensure compliance with company policies?

    Purpose: To determine the candidate's understanding of company policies and compliance.

    Sample answer

    I make sure to stay informed about company policies and regularly review them with employees. Training sessions and reminders also help ensure compliance.

🚨 Red Flags

Look out for these red flags when interviewing candidates for this role:

  • Lack of enthusiasm for HR
  • Poor organizational skills
  • Inability to handle confidential information
  • Weak conflict resolution skills
  • Inattention to detail
  • Unfamiliarity with HR laws and regulations
  • Poor time management
  • Weak communication skills
  • Inability to manage administrative tasks
  • Lack of understanding of company policies and compliance
